Maximizing Your Home's Value: Tips for Selling Homes available for sale
Selling a home can be a difficult job, however with the ideal techniques, you can maximize your home's value and attract potential buyers. From making essential repair services to organizing your home, this guide will stroll you via the actions to prepare your home available and ensure you get the very best feasible rate.

1. Conduct a Thorough Market Evaluation
Before listing your home offer for sale, it's critical to recognize the present realty market. Conduct a market analysis to establish the ideal cost for your home on similar residential properties in your location.

Steps to Conduct a Market Evaluation:

Research Study Comparable Characteristics: Look at homes comparable to yours in regards to size, age, problem, and place that have actually just recently sold.
Assess Market Trends: Research study current market fads to comprehend whether it's a customer's or seller's market.
Consult a Property Agent: Obtain a specialist viewpoint to properly price your home.
2. Make Important Repairs and Improvements
Resolving any type of essential fixings and making calculated improvements can substantially enhance your home's worth and appeal to buyers. Concentrate on both cosmetic and structural elements to develop a positive impact.

Key Locations to Concentrate On:

Exterior: Ensure your home's outside is well-maintained, including the roof covering, exterior siding, and landscape design.
Interior: Take care of any kind of problems such as dripping taps, broken floor tiles, or faulty electrical systems.
Updates: Take into consideration updating essential locations like the bathroom and kitchen, which can provide a high roi.
3. Enhance Curb Charm
Impressions issue, and enhancing your home's visual charm can bring in more potential purchasers. Basic landscape design and outside improvements can make a huge difference.

Tips to Boost Aesthetic Allure:

Landscaping: Trim bushes, trim the grass, and add vibrant flowers.
Front Door: Repaint or change the front door for a fresh appearance.
Lights: Install outside illumination to highlight your home's functions during the night.
4. Phase Your Home
Presenting your home can aid possible buyers envision themselves living in the room. This entails arranging furniture, decor, and other elements to showcase your home's best features.

Home Hosting Tips:

Declutter: Eliminate personal items and excess furniture to create a clean, spacious appearance.
Neutral Color Styles: Usage neutral shades for wall surfaces and decor to appeal to a more comprehensive target market.
Highlight Attributes: Arrange furniture and design to highlight your home's one-of-a-kind functions, such as fire places or big home windows.

8. Bargain Offers Strategically
When you get deals, it's essential to work out purposefully to get the very best offer. Take into consideration not only the cost yet additionally other elements such as contingencies, shutting days, and funding.

Tips for Negotiating Offers:

Review All Provides: Very carefully assess all deals and consider their advantages and disadvantages.
Counteroffers: Be prepared to make counteroffers to reach an arrangement that profits both events.
Specialist Guidance: Work with your realty representative to browse the arrangement procedure.
9. Plan for the Inspection and Appraisal
Once you've approved a deal, the purchaser will commonly perform an evaluation and appraisal. Prepare your home to ensure it satisfies the needed requirements and prevents possible problems.

Getting ready for Examinations and Assessments:

Deal With Recognized Concerns: Address any type of known problems before the inspection.
Clean and Arrange: Guarantee your home is tidy and organized for the evaluation.
Supply Gain access to: Make certain the examiner and appraiser have very easy access to all locations of your home.
10. Understand Closing Expenses and Documents
The closing process includes a number of costs and paperwork that you require to be knowledgeable about. These can consist of agent commissions, title insurance, and lawful costs.

Usual Closing Prices:

Agent Commissions: Typically 5-6% of the list price, split between the buyer's and vendor's agents.
Title Insurance: Shields versus prospective Napa ca homes for sale title issues.
Lawful Charges: Costs for lawful services to handle the closing documentation.
Steps to Ensure a Smooth Closing:

Review Documents: Carefully assess all shutting files.
Clear Title Issues: Ensure there are no unsolved title problems.
Last Walkthrough: Conduct a final walkthrough to ensure the residential or commercial property remains in the agreed-upon condition.
